MINISTER'S DECISIONS UNDER CUSTOMS ACTS—continued.
| Record | Goods. | Classified under Tariff Item No. | Rate of Duty. |
|---|---|---|---|
| British Preferential Tariff. | |||
| 47-2/22/16 | Machinery, &c., and appliances, viz.:—continued. Manufacturing, industrial, &c., viz.:—continued. Pumps, viz.:— “Gorman-Rupp” self-priming centrifugal pumps, models “Midget,” “Bantam,” “Hawk,” and “Eagle,” being designed for use with water containing solids. (NOTE.—The oil-engines are to be separately classified under their appropriate Tariff items.) | 352 | .. |
| 47-2/152/14 | Road-making machinery, viz.:— Scrapers, “Kay-Brunner” carrying, models— KL 2½ cub. yd. KF 4 cub. yd. KS 6 cub. yd. KN 9 cub. yd. KT 13 cub. yd. | 352 | .. |
| 47-3/222/36 | Valves, cocks, and taps, viz.:— “Hopkinson” automatic exhaust relief valve, No. 7050 N.e.i., other kinds, viz.:— Washing machines, viz.:— | 352 | .. |
| †47-2/256/7 | Washing machines, specially suited for laundry use, including electrical wall-plugs, switches, belting, and armoured piping imported therewith as fittings therefor. (NOTE.—Revises decision in M.O. 43.) | 353 (6) (b) | .. |
| †47-8/30/6 | Textile, felt, &c., articles n.e.i., made of, viz.:— “Robe sets,” for sale as a unit, consisting of fabrics cut into short lengths for “tops” and “skirts,” whether plain or embroidered, but not otherwise fabricated, for the manufacture of apparel (NOTE.—The decision on page 446 of the Tariff-book respecting “Boxed robes, &c.” is cancelled.) | 184 | .. |
| 47-4/427/34 | Vitamins, vitamin concentrates, &c., viz.:— “Covitol” vitamin powder (Collett and Co., Norway) “Hesperidin” } (Glaxo Laboratories Ltd., England) Nicotinic Acid “Prepalin” Capsules } “Penta-Kaps” (Abbott Laboratories Ltd., Canada) | 120 (3) 120 (3) 120 (3) | .. |
(NOTE.—The undermentioned decisions in the Tariff-book on the pages indicated and in Minister’s Orders as enumerated are cancelled :—
Page 220—Watch-bracelet.
Page 266—Electric over-head travelling cranes with two or more motors
Page 485—Watch-bows.
M.O. 16—Para-Spleen Co.
M.O. 43 —Washing machines, rotary, divided either horizontally or vertically into two or more compartments.
[Minister’s Order No. 47.] E. D. GOOD, Comptroller of Customs.
Public Trust Office Act, 1908, and its Amendments.—Election to administer Estates.
NOTICE is hereby given that the Public Trustee has filed in the Supreme Court an election to administer in respect of the several estates of the persons deceased whose names, residences, and occupations (so far as known) are hereunder set forth :—
| No. | Name. | Occupation. | Residence. | Date of Death. | Date Election filed. | Testate or Intestate. | Stamp Office concerned |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Chapman, Fanny | Married woman | Hamilton | 3/10/23 | 31/3/39 | Intestate | Christchurch. |
| 2 | Douglas, James | Miner | Runanga | 15/2/39 | 31/3/39 | Testate | Hokitika. |
| 3 | Gibbons, Margaret Beatrice | Married woman | Owhango | 2/12/38 | 31/3/39 | Intestate | Auckland. |
| 4 | Job, Frederick | Carpenter | Napier. | 12/3/39 | 31/3/39 | Testate | Napier. |
| 5 | Macgeorge, Lillian | Spinster | Auckland | 20/2/39 | 31/3/39 | ,, | Auckland. |
| 6 | O’Connor, Sarah Ann | Widow | Hamilton (formerly Ward) | 14/2/39 | 31/3/39 | ,, | Blenheim. |
| 7 | Oliver, Alexander | Farmer | Manutahi (formerly Tokaora) | 4/12/38 | 31/3/39 | ,, | New Plymouth. |
| 8 | Renwick, William Thomas | ,, | Lenham, England | 25/7/18 | 31/3/39 | Intestate | Nelson. |
| 9 | Robertson, James Andrew | Rabbiter | Hamilton | 20/2/39 | 31/3/39 | ,, | Auckland. |
| 10 | Rowley, Albert Ernest | Engine-driver | Taihape (formerly Whangarei) | 25/2/39 | 31/3/39 | Testate | Wellington. |
| 11 | Win, Ruth Joan | Spinster | Dovedale | 2/10/38 | 31/3/39 | Intestate | Nelson. |
Public Trust Office, Wellington, 3rd April, 1939. E. O. HALES, Public Trustee.
